The brand
Founded in 1877, the Rhode Island School of Design is one of the world’s leading art and design institutions, known for its rigorous studio-based education and culture of cross-disciplinary exploration. Located in Providence, Rhode Island, RISD has shaped generations of influential artists, designers, and thinkers across a range of creative fields. Its alumni include David Byrne, Kara Walker, Nicole McLaughlin, and many more. With a deep commitment to experimentation and cultural impact, RISD continues to push the boundaries of art and design in the 21st century.
The guidelines
Introduced in 2022 as RISD’s first comprehensive identity system, these guidelines were developed in partnership with Gretel to address a core challenge: how to create a clear and rigorous visual identity for a school that thrives on experimentation. The result is a flexible yet disciplined system—covering logo usage, color, typography, imagery, and tone—that supports creativity without sacrificing cohesion. It reflects RISD’s commitment to critical thinking and visual excellence, ensuring that every expression of the brand feels intentional, inclusive, and unmistakably RISD.
